Jane Street Group, founded in 2000 by Tim Reynolds, Rob Granieri, Marc Gerstein, and Michael Jenkins, is a New York City-based quantitative trading firm renowned for its technological prowess and collaborative problem-solving culture. Specializing in liquidity provision and market-making, it trades a vast array of financial products—including equities, bonds, options, and ETFs—across over 200 venues in 45 countries, handling trillions in securities annually. The firm, which employs over 2,600 people across offices in New York, London, Hong Kong, Amsterdam, Chicago, and Singapore, leverages advanced algorithms and a nearly 70-million-line OCaml codebase to dominate markets, notably ETFs, where it plays a critical role as an authorized participant. With net trading revenues exceeding $10 billion annually in recent years, including a record $10.6 billion in 2023, Jane Street has emerged as a secretive yet powerful force in global finance, outpacing traditional Wall Street giants like Goldman Sachs in trading profitability.

Jane Street's Q1 2025 Portfolio in Review

As of Q1 2025, Jane Street held 11,142 positions worth $397B, down 14% from $460B the previous quarter. Its ten largest holdings account for 38% of the portfolio.

Jane Street withdrew a net $28.5B in Q1 2025, closing 1,903 positions and reducing 3,315 holdings. Its most notable exit was VanEck Gold Miners ETF, an estimated $246M position sold in full.

By sector, the portfolio is most concentrated in Technology at 3.1% of assets, up from 2.2% a quarter earlier, followed by Consumer Discretionary and Financials.

Against the trend, Jane Street opened a new position in CoreWeave worth $349M.

  • Jane Street's largest Q1 2025 buy was CoreWeave: 9,401,943 shares worth $349M.
  • Jane Street added most to Broadcom in Q1 2025, an estimated $1.1B increase.
  • Jane Street's biggest Q1 2025 reduction was State Street SPDR S&P 500 ETF Trust, cutting an estimated $2.04B.
  • Jane Street fully exited VanEck Gold Miners ETF in Q1 2025, selling an estimated $246M.
  • Jane Street's ten largest holdings make up 38% of its $397B portfolio in Q1 2025.
  • Jane Street opened 1,813 new positions and closed 1,903 in Q1 2025.
  • Jane Street's portfolio value fell 14% quarter-over-quarter to $397B.

Based on Jane Street's 13F filing for Q1 2025, filed 14 May 2025.
